Knightsbridge - Poole $14.95 | We're thrilled to have a new Fibre Company yarn in stock: welcome, Knightsbridge! It's a gorgeous blend of baby llama, fine merino wool, and silk in a worsted weight that's just perfect for garments and accessories! Constructed by gently blending the fibers during the spinning process to give the yarn a heathered, tweedy look, this amazing creation is available in twelve luscious shades. The new Knightsbridge pattern collection from Kelbourne Woolens makes this a go-to choice for projects: how about the Tilly Boot Socks to warm your toes this fall? |

Fine Donegal - 08 Winter Rose $24.95 | Tweed-lovers, look out! Debbie Bliss has created your new favorite yarn: Fine Donegal! This fingering weight blend of fine merino wool and soft cashmere yarn has that nubbly, tweedy look we love for cool-weather projects. The generously sized 415-yard balls come in sixteen vibrant and saturated hues to make sure you won't get lost in the snow! Anything from dainty mittens to intricate colorwork sweaters is possible with this yarn - we love the Lacy Shawl from the Fine Donegal pattern book! |
